Corporate Governance :: CFO MagazineCFO.com has a great article on the varying global interpretations of “corporate governance”: Governance: It’s a Regional Thing. Here’s an interesting clip:

“…34 percent of U.S. institutional investors say ‘enhanced returns’ are the most significant advantage of good corporate governance, about on par with the global average of 37 percent. In China, however, only 7 percent of institutional investors agree; in Japan, the figure is a whopping 80 percent.”
